Download las2peer Free Java Code

Description

A Java based Framework for Distributing Community Services in a Peer to Peer Infrastructure.

Icons

las2peer

Source Files

The download file las2peer-master.zip has the following entries.


README//  w  w w  . j av  a2s .  c  o m
bin/start_java.sh
bin/start_node.sh
build.xml
img/l2p-overview.png
img/las2peer_logo.png
lib/FreePastry-2.1.jar
lib/commons-codec-1.7.jar
lib/i5-httpServer-0.2.jar
lib/i5-simpleXML-0.1.jar
lib/junit-4.11.jar
lib/junit4-4.8.2.jar
lib/xpp3-1.1.4c.jar
properties/i5.las2peer.api.TestService.properties
src/main/java/.classpath
src/main/java/.project
src/main/java/i5/las2peer/api/Configurable.java
src/main/java/i5/las2peer/api/Connector.java
src/main/java/i5/las2peer/api/ConnectorException.java
src/main/java/i5/las2peer/api/Service.java
src/main/java/i5/las2peer/api/ServiceHelper.java
src/main/java/i5/las2peer/classLoaders/BundleClassLoader.java
src/main/java/i5/las2peer/classLoaders/ClassLoaderException.java
src/main/java/i5/las2peer/classLoaders/L2pClassLoader.java
src/main/java/i5/las2peer/classLoaders/LibraryClassLoader.java
src/main/java/i5/las2peer/classLoaders/LibraryNotFoundException.java
src/main/java/i5/las2peer/classLoaders/Logger.java
src/main/java/i5/las2peer/classLoaders/NotRegisteredException.java
src/main/java/i5/las2peer/classLoaders/UnresolvedDependenciesException.java
src/main/java/i5/las2peer/classLoaders/helpers/LibraryDependency.java
src/main/java/i5/las2peer/classLoaders/helpers/LibraryIdentifier.java
src/main/java/i5/las2peer/classLoaders/helpers/LibraryVersion.java
src/main/java/i5/las2peer/classLoaders/libraries/FileSystemRepository.java
src/main/java/i5/las2peer/classLoaders/libraries/LoadedJarLibrary.java
src/main/java/i5/las2peer/classLoaders/libraries/LoadedLibrary.java
src/main/java/i5/las2peer/classLoaders/libraries/NotFoundException.java
src/main/java/i5/las2peer/classLoaders/libraries/Repository.java
src/main/java/i5/las2peer/classLoaders/libraries/ResourceNotFoundException.java
src/main/java/i5/las2peer/communication/ListMethodsContent.java
src/main/java/i5/las2peer/communication/Message.java
src/main/java/i5/las2peer/communication/MessageException.java
src/main/java/i5/las2peer/communication/PingPongContent.java
src/main/java/i5/las2peer/communication/RMIExceptionContent.java
src/main/java/i5/las2peer/communication/RMIResultContent.java
src/main/java/i5/las2peer/communication/RMIUnlockContent.java
src/main/java/i5/las2peer/evaluation/CryptoSymKeySize.java
src/main/java/i5/las2peer/execution/L2pServiceException.java
src/main/java/i5/las2peer/execution/L2pThread.java
src/main/java/i5/las2peer/execution/NoSuchServiceException.java
src/main/java/i5/las2peer/execution/NoSuchServiceMethodException.java
src/main/java/i5/las2peer/execution/NotFinishedException.java
src/main/java/i5/las2peer/execution/RMITask.java
src/main/java/i5/las2peer/execution/ServiceInvocationException.java
src/main/java/i5/las2peer/execution/UnlockNeededException.java
src/main/java/i5/las2peer/httpConnector/AddressNotAllowedException.java
src/main/java/i5/las2peer/httpConnector/HttpConnector.java
src/main/java/i5/las2peer/httpConnector/HttpConnectorRequestHandler.java
src/main/java/i5/las2peer/httpConnector/HttpSession.java
src/main/java/i5/las2peer/httpConnector/client/AccessDeniedException.java
src/main/java/i5/las2peer/httpConnector/client/AuthenticationFailedException.java
src/main/java/i5/las2peer/httpConnector/client/Client.java
src/main/java/i5/las2peer/httpConnector/client/ConnectorClientException.java
src/main/java/i5/las2peer/httpConnector/client/InvalidServerAnswerException.java
src/main/java/i5/las2peer/httpConnector/client/NotFoundException.java
src/main/java/i5/las2peer/httpConnector/client/ParameterTypeNotImplementedException.java
src/main/java/i5/las2peer/httpConnector/client/ReturnTypeNotImplementedException.java
src/main/java/i5/las2peer/httpConnector/client/ServerErrorException.java
src/main/java/i5/las2peer/httpConnector/client/TimeoutException.java
src/main/java/i5/las2peer/httpConnector/client/UnableToConnectException.java
src/main/java/i5/las2peer/httpConnector/coder/CodingException.java
src/main/java/i5/las2peer/httpConnector/coder/InvalidCodingException.java
src/main/java/i5/las2peer/httpConnector/coder/ParamCoder.java
src/main/java/i5/las2peer/httpConnector/coder/ParamDecoder.java
src/main/java/i5/las2peer/httpConnector/coder/ParameterTypeNotImplementedException.java
src/main/java/i5/las2peer/httpConnector/coder/XmlCoder.java
src/main/java/i5/las2peer/httpConnector/coder/XmlDecoder.java
src/main/java/i5/las2peer/mobsos/NodeObserver.java
src/main/java/i5/las2peer/mobsos/NodeStreamLogger.java
src/main/java/i5/las2peer/p2p/AgentAlreadyRegisteredException.java
src/main/java/i5/las2peer/p2p/AgentNotKnownException.java
src/main/java/i5/las2peer/p2p/ArtifactNotFoundException.java
src/main/java/i5/las2peer/p2p/LocalNode.java
src/main/java/i5/las2peer/p2p/MessageResultListener.java
src/main/java/i5/las2peer/p2p/Node.java
src/main/java/i5/las2peer/p2p/NodeException.java
src/main/java/i5/las2peer/p2p/NodeInformation.java
src/main/java/i5/las2peer/p2p/NodeNotFoundException.java
src/main/java/i5/las2peer/p2p/PastryNodeImpl.java
src/main/java/i5/las2peer/p2p/StorageException.java
src/main/java/i5/las2peer/p2p/TimeoutException.java
src/main/java/i5/las2peer/p2p/pastry/AgentJoinedContent.java
src/main/java/i5/las2peer/p2p/pastry/BroadcastMessageContent.java
src/main/java/i5/las2peer/p2p/pastry/ContentEnvelope.java
src/main/java/i5/las2peer/p2p/pastry/GetInfoMessage.java
src/main/java/i5/las2peer/p2p/pastry/InfoResponseMessage.java
src/main/java/i5/las2peer/p2p/pastry/L2pScribeContent.java
src/main/java/i5/las2peer/p2p/pastry/MessageEnvelope.java
src/main/java/i5/las2peer/p2p/pastry/NodeApplication.java
src/main/java/i5/las2peer/p2p/pastry/PastGetContinuation.java
src/main/java/i5/las2peer/p2p/pastry/PastPutContinuation.java
src/main/java/i5/las2peer/p2p/pastry/PastryStorageException.java
src/main/java/i5/las2peer/p2p/pastry/PastryTestMessage.java
src/main/java/i5/las2peer/p2p/pastry/SearchAgentContent.java
src/main/java/i5/las2peer/p2p/pastry/SearchAnswerMessage.java
src/main/java/i5/las2peer/p2p/pastry/UnlockAgentMessage.java
src/main/java/i5/las2peer/p2p/pastry/UnlockAgentResponse.java
src/main/java/i5/las2peer/persistency/DecodingFailedException.java
src/main/java/i5/las2peer/persistency/EncodingFailedException.java
src/main/java/i5/las2peer/persistency/Envelope.java
src/main/java/i5/las2peer/persistency/EnvelopeException.java
src/main/java/i5/las2peer/persistency/MalformedXMLException.java
src/main/java/i5/las2peer/persistency/OverwriteException.java
src/main/java/i5/las2peer/persistency/VerificationFailedException.java
src/main/java/i5/las2peer/persistency/XmlAble.java
src/main/java/i5/las2peer/security/Agent.java
src/main/java/i5/las2peer/security/AgentException.java
src/main/java/i5/las2peer/security/AgentLockedException.java
src/main/java/i5/las2peer/security/AgentStorage.java
src/main/java/i5/las2peer/security/BasicAgentStorage.java
src/main/java/i5/las2peer/security/Context.java
src/main/java/i5/las2peer/security/DuplicateEmailException.java
src/main/java/i5/las2peer/security/DuplicateLoginNameException.java
src/main/java/i5/las2peer/security/GroupAgent.java
src/main/java/i5/las2peer/security/L2pSecurityException.java
src/main/java/i5/las2peer/security/Mediator.java
src/main/java/i5/las2peer/security/MessageHandler.java
src/main/java/i5/las2peer/security/MessageReceiver.java
src/main/java/i5/las2peer/security/PassphraseAgent.java
src/main/java/i5/las2peer/security/ServiceAgent.java
src/main/java/i5/las2peer/security/UserAgent.java
src/main/java/i5/las2peer/security/UserAgentException.java
src/main/java/i5/las2peer/security/UserAgentList.java
src/main/java/i5/las2peer/testing/L2pNodeLauncher.java
src/main/java/i5/las2peer/testing/LaunchDirGenerator.java
src/main/java/i5/las2peer/testing/LaunchDirGeneratorService.java
src/main/java/i5/las2peer/testing/LaunchDirGeneratorSize.java
src/main/java/i5/las2peer/testing/LauncherThread.java
src/main/java/i5/las2peer/testing/LocalServiceTestCase.java
src/main/java/i5/las2peer/testing/MockAgentFactory.java
src/main/java/i5/las2peer/testing/MyOwnException.java
src/main/java/i5/las2peer/testing/NotCreatableService.java
src/main/java/i5/las2peer/testing/NotStartingService.java
src/main/java/i5/las2peer/testing/TestService.agent.xml
src/main/java/i5/las2peer/testing/TestService.java
src/main/java/i5/las2peer/testing/abel.xml
src/main/java/i5/las2peer/testing/adam.xml
src/main/java/i5/las2peer/testing/anonymous.agent.xml
src/main/java/i5/las2peer/testing/eve.xml
src/main/java/i5/las2peer/testing/group1.xml
src/main/java/i5/las2peer/testing/group2.xml
src/main/java/i5/las2peer/testing/group3.xml
src/main/java/i5/las2peer/testing/groupA.xml
src/main/java/i5/las2peer/testing/services/PackageTestService.java
src/main/java/i5/las2peer/testing/services/helperClasses/MyException.java
src/main/java/i5/las2peer/testing/services/helperClasses/SomeValue.java
src/main/java/i5/las2peer/testing/services/test.xml
src/main/java/i5/las2peer/tools/ColoredOutput.java
src/main/java/i5/las2peer/tools/CommandPrompt.java
src/main/java/i5/las2peer/tools/CryptoException.java
src/main/java/i5/las2peer/tools/CryptoTools.java
src/main/java/i5/las2peer/tools/EnvelopeGenerator.java
src/main/java/i5/las2peer/tools/FileContentReader.java
src/main/java/i5/las2peer/tools/GroupAgentGenerator.java
src/main/java/i5/las2peer/tools/LocalNodeStarter.java
src/main/java/i5/las2peer/tools/SerializationException.java
src/main/java/i5/las2peer/tools/SerializeTools.java
src/main/java/i5/las2peer/tools/ServiceAgentGenerator.java
src/main/java/i5/las2peer/tools/ServiceStarter.java
src/main/java/i5/las2peer/tools/SimpleTools.java
src/main/java/i5/las2peer/tools/TimerThread.java
src/main/java/i5/las2peer/tools/UserAgentGenerator.java
src/main/java/i5/las2peer/tools/WaiterThread.java
src/main/java/i5/las2peer/tools/XmlTools.java
src/test/java/i5/las2peer/GeneralTests.java
src/test/java/i5/las2peer/GenericTypeCheckTest.java
src/test/java/i5/las2peer/api/ServiceHelperTest.java
src/test/java/i5/las2peer/api/ServiceTest.java
src/test/java/i5/las2peer/api/TestService.agent.xml
src/test/java/i5/las2peer/api/TestService.java
src/test/java/i5/las2peer/api/TestService2.agent.xml
src/test/java/i5/las2peer/api/TestService2.java
src/test/java/i5/las2peer/classLoaders/.#LibraryDependencyTest.java.1.2
src/test/java/i5/las2peer/classLoaders/.#LoadedJarLibraryTest.java.1.1
src/test/java/i5/las2peer/classLoaders/BundleClassLoaderTest.java
src/test/java/i5/las2peer/classLoaders/L2pClassLoaderTest.java
src/test/java/i5/las2peer/classLoaders/LibraryClassLoaderTest.java
src/test/java/i5/las2peer/classLoaders/helpers/LibraryDependencyTest.java
src/test/java/i5/las2peer/classLoaders/helpers/LibraryIdentifierTest.java
src/test/java/i5/las2peer/classLoaders/helpers/LibraryVersionTest.java
src/test/java/i5/las2peer/classLoaders/libraries/FileSystemRepositoryTest.java
src/test/java/i5/las2peer/classLoaders/libraries/LoadedJarLibraryTest.java
src/test/java/i5/las2peer/classLoaders/libraries/LoadedLibraryTest.java
src/test/java/i5/las2peer/communication/ListMethodsContentTest.java
src/test/java/i5/las2peer/communication/MessageTest.java
src/test/java/i5/las2peer/httpConnector/ClientPastryTest.java
src/test/java/i5/las2peer/httpConnector/ConnectorClientTest.java
src/test/java/i5/las2peer/httpConnector/HttpSessionTest.java
src/test/java/i5/las2peer/httpConnector/TestXmlDecoder.java
src/test/java/i5/las2peer/httpConnector/XmlDecoderTest.java
src/test/java/i5/las2peer/httpConnector/coder/CodingTest.java
src/test/java/i5/las2peer/httpConnector/coder/SerializableTest.java
src/test/java/i5/las2peer/httpConnector/coder/SomeClass.java
src/test/java/i5/las2peer/httpConnector/coder/SomeSerializable.java
src/test/java/i5/las2peer/p2p/LocalNodeInvokationTest.java
src/test/java/i5/las2peer/p2p/LocalNodeTest.java
src/test/java/i5/las2peer/p2p/MessageResultListenerTest.java
src/test/java/i5/las2peer/p2p/NodeInformationTest.java
src/test/java/i5/las2peer/p2p/PastryNodeImplTest.java
src/test/java/i5/las2peer/p2p/SimpleNode.java
src/test/java/i5/las2peer/p2p/SimplePastryNode.java
src/test/java/i5/las2peer/p2p/TestApp.java
src/test/java/i5/las2peer/p2p/pastry/ContentEnvelopeTest.java
src/test/java/i5/las2peer/p2p/pastry/GeneralTests.java
src/test/java/i5/las2peer/p2p/pastry/MessageEnvelopeTest.java
src/test/java/i5/las2peer/p2p/pastry/PastContinuationTest.java
src/test/java/i5/las2peer/persistency/DummyContent.java
src/test/java/i5/las2peer/persistency/EnvelopeOverwriteTest.java
src/test/java/i5/las2peer/persistency/EnvelopeTest.java
src/test/java/i5/las2peer/persistency/TestContent.java
src/test/java/i5/las2peer/persistency/TestCryptoMethods.java
src/test/java/i5/las2peer/security/BasicAgentStorageTest.java
src/test/java/i5/las2peer/security/ContextTest.java
src/test/java/i5/las2peer/security/GroupAgentTest.java
src/test/java/i5/las2peer/security/MediatorTest.java
src/test/java/i5/las2peer/security/ServiceAgentTest.java
src/test/java/i5/las2peer/security/UserAgentListTest.java
src/test/java/i5/las2peer/security/UserAgentTest.java
src/test/java/i5/las2peer/testing/LocalServiceTestCaseStartupTest.java
src/test/java/i5/las2peer/testing/LocalServiceTestCaseTest.java
src/test/java/i5/las2peer/testing/LocalServiceTestCaseTest2.java
src/test/java/i5/las2peer/testing/TestServiceAgent.xml
src/test/java/i5/las2peer/tools/EnvelopeGeneratorTest.java
src/test/java/i5/las2peer/tools/LocalNodeStarterTest.java
src/test/java/i5/las2peer/tools/SerializeToolsTest.java
src/test/java/i5/las2peer/tools/ServiceAgentGeneratorTest.java
src/test/java/i5/las2peer/tools/SimpleToolsTest.java
src/test/java/i5/las2peer/tools/TestColoredOutput.java
src/test/java/i5/las2peer/tools/TimerThreadTest.java
src/test/java/i5/las2peer/tools/WaiterThreadTest.java
src/test_help/java/.classpath
src/test_help/java/.project
src/test_help/java/i5/las2peer/classLoaders/testPackage1/CounterClass.java
src/test_help/java/i5/las2peer/classLoaders/testPackage1/test.properties
src/test_help/java/i5/las2peer/classLoaders/testPackage2/UsingCounter.java
src/test_help/java/temp/eclipse_build2/.classpath
src/test_help/java/temp/eclipse_build2/.project
src/test_help/java/temp/eclipse_build2/i5/las2peer/classLoaders/testPackage1/test.properties
src/test_help2/java/.classpath
src/test_help2/java/.project
src/test_help2/java/i5/las2peer/classLoaders/testPackage1/CounterClass.java
src/test_help2/java/i5/las2peer/classLoaders/testPackage1/test.properties
test_stubs/fstest/dir1/also.no-version.jar
test_stubs/fstest/dir1/anotherJar-1.0.jar
test_stubs/fstest/dir1/no.version.jar
test_stubs/fstest/dir1/not.a.jar-1.0.jar.txt
test_stubs/fstest/dir1/some.test.Jar-1.1.jar
test_stubs/fstest/dir1/some.test.Jar-2.1.1.jar
test_stubs/fstest/dir1/subdir/jarInSubDir-1.0.jar
test_stubs/fstest/dir2/in.second.dir-1.0.jar

Download

Click the following link to download las2peer-master.zip.

las2peer-master.zip




















Home »
  Java Free Code »
    Framework »




Framework
Framework Algorithm
Framework BlackBerry
Framework Collection
Framework Commandline
Framework Concurrency
Framework IRC
Framework LightWeight
Framework Log
Framework MediaPlayer
Framework MVC
Framework Network
Framework RPC
Framework Server
Framework UI